## Artifact Signing — SDK Parity Notes (Weekly Sync)

Kestrel SDK for Android reached parity with the Swift client this sprint: offline queueing, batched telemetry, and retry semantics now match. Both SDKs ship as signed artifacts from the same pipeline. Remaining gap: background sync throttling, targeted next sprint. Verify both release bundles before tagging. Both artifacts validate against the shared signing key below.

signing key of kawig-fafog = bky19_6Fypv1qws7J8qJtaYjX

## Authentication

The Ledgerline public REST API paginates all list endpoints using opaque cursors; clients pass the cursor from the previous response to fetch the next page. For release validation, the pagination smoke tests run against the internal Staging Gateway rather than the public edge, so they require a separate credential. Before tagging a release, confirm the test suite can authenticate with the gateway. The key the suite currently uses is shown below.

gateway credential: kto15_8KtvEYSD8WJ9Uyq

Subject: Chess final score sheets — pick-up Tuesday

Hi Renna,

The original score sheets from the Ostmere Regional Chess Final are boxed up and ready at the tournament hall — the arbiters need them at the federation office before Thursday's ratings run. One sealed archive box, light, but it's the only copy, so no stacking anything on top, please. Can you put Tomas on this run? He knows the venue. Give the driver the hand-over instruction noted below.

dispatch memo: the istwyn norwyn courier leaves the lamael kaswyn briwyn tamix jorael gorix zoreth holir ledger at gate 3079 under passcode 677723

### Step 4: Deploy the Fuel Report Module

Before promoting the Haulmetric fleet fuel-usage report to production, confirm the aggregation job completed against last night's telemetry snapshot and that the variance check passed. Then build the report module with the release profile, tag the artifact with the sprint identifier, and stage it on the distribution node in the Orven cluster. The staged artifact must be signed prior to rollout using the key provided below.

deploy key for kagup-bawig: bky9_ZMq28eTw9